Agricultural Applications: Axial Fans for Livestock and Greenhouse Climate Control&amp;lt;br&amp;gt;Axial fans play a vital, often understated, role in modern, climate-controlled agriculture, where precise management of air quality and temperature is essential for maximizing yield and animal welfare[9]. In livestock barns and poultry houses, large-diameter, wall-mounted or tunnel ventilation axial fans are employed for continuous air exchange[9][21]. These fans remove excess heat, humidity, and noxious gases (like ammonia) generated by the animals, preventing heat stress and the buildup of pathogens[21]. The goal is a high-volume, low-velocity airflow that gently but effectively cycles the air across the entire length of the facility[9]. Similarly, in commercial greenhouses, axial fans are crucial for climate control. They are used for horizontal air circulation (HAC) to ensure uniform temperature and humidity distribution throughout the canopy, preventing stagnant air pockets that can promote fungal growth[9]. Additionally, in both livestock and greenhouse settings, the fans are integrated with evaporative cooling systems[21]. By pulling air through water-saturated pads, the axial fans facilitate the evaporative process, providing a cost-effective method to drop the internal temperature during hot weather[21].
